Visitor Policy – Lost Badges

If a visitor or staff member reports a lost badge at the Marlowe Quay site, team assistants must notify the security office immediately so the badge can be deactivated in the Threshold system. Record the holder's name, the time of loss, and the areas the badge covered. A temporary pass may then be issued for the remainder of the day. Until the replacement arrives, the holder may use the interim entry code below.

badge for bawig-fajep: bdg-LKMLC-9

Ticket #—: Vault locked, reminder job stalled (Fernhollow Clinic Suite)

The nightly appointment-reminder job for the Fernhollow Clinic Suite failed because the credentials vault sealed itself after the host reboot. Reminders for tomorrow have not been queued. Since you're new: do not restart the job manually; it will double-send. Unseal the vault first using the standard console, then re-run the scheduler. The unseal prompt expects the recovery passphrase noted below.

strongbox words: druvan-lamys-eliius-jorax-istox-soreth-ulays-gilix-ralix-oliiel-norwyn-casvan-praius

## v3.8.0 — FirmFlow update channel

- Split the device-firmware channel into `stable` and `canary`; devices default to `stable`.
- Canary rollouts now halt automatically if crash telemetry exceeds threshold.
- Removed the legacy `nightly` channel; enrolled devices were migrated to `canary`.
- Rollback window extended to 14 days.

New team members: read the channel policy doc before publishing anything. All channel publishes require approval from the owner named below.

named custodian: Druion Kelix Brivan

Ticket: Tune connection pooling for the Quillbase orders database. New team members should note that pool sizes are set per-service in the Harbinger config, not in code. We propose raising max connections to 40 and adding idle timeouts of 90 seconds. Staging tests passed with no saturation. Before rollout, this change requires written sign-off from the engineer named below.

signatory, yahog-badug: Quenix Ulaael

Heads up: if the Lintrock baseline file in the Quarrow repo drifts from main, CI fails with a "stale baseline" error even when the code is fine. Quick fix is to regenerate the baseline on a clean checkout and re-push. If a customer build is blocked, confirm the failing run matches the token below before escalating.

build token for yadug-yagag: htk21_c863c33eb8b82c0c9c152